NIA employee, daughter survive Maguindanao ambush

By Edwin Fernandez | Philippine News Agency

DATU HOFER, Maguindanao del Sur – An employee of the National Irrigation Administration and his daughter escaped unscathed from an ambush perpetrated by still unidentified gunmen in Barangay Labu-Labu here Monday, May 15.

The initial police report said Ismael Gudal was driving his white sports utility vehicle when they were waylaid near Labu-Labu bridge past 6:30 a.m., a few meters away from an Army checkpoint.

Gudal, an employee of Kabulnan Irrigation System in Shariff Aguak town, was taking his daughter to school in Esperanza, Sultan Kudarat.

Municipal police station chief Capt. Ramillo Serame said they are investigating the incident. – gb
